cvsup

FreeBSD, NetBSD, OpenBSD, DragonFly и т. д.

Модератор: arachnid

gorun
Сообщения: 34
ОС: RedHat & WinXP

cvsup

Сообщение gorun »

Скажите пожалуйсто, как выполнить
# cvsup -gL 2 /root/stable-supfile
через проксю?
Спасибо сказали:
Аватара пользователя
Kotjara
Сообщения: 307
ОС: FreeBSD 7.0/Ubuntu 8.04

Re: cvsup

Сообщение Kotjara »

Если у тебя tcsh/sh (как у меня), то в ~/.tcshrc (/.cshrc)
setenv http_proxy http://user:passwd@hostname:port/
setenv ftp_proxy http://user:passwd@hostname:port/

или в стили bash в ~/.profile :
http_proxy=http://user:passwd@hostname:port/; export http_proxy
ftp_proxy=http://user:passwd@hostname:port/; export ftp_proxy


Если без авторизации то пропускаем user:passwd@
Спасибо сказали:
gorun
Сообщения: 34
ОС: RedHat & WinXP

Re: cvsup

Сообщение gorun »

Kotjara писал(а):
12.09.2006 15:02
Если у тебя tcsh/sh (как у меня), то в ~/.tcshrc (/.cshrc)
setenv http_proxy http://user:passwd@hostname:port/
setenv ftp_proxy http://user:passwd@hostname:port/

или в стили bash в ~/.profile :
http_proxy=http://user:passwd@hostname:port/; export http_proxy
ftp_proxy=http://user:passwd@hostname:port/; export ftp_proxy


Если без авторизации то пропускаем user:passwd@

Не работает, вот что он выдает.
Parsing supfile "/root/stable-supfile"
Unknown host "CHANGE_THIS.FreeBSD.org"
Спасибо сказали:
Аватара пользователя
polachok
Бывший модератор
Сообщения: 2199
Статус: главный форумный маргинал
ОС: gnu/linux

Re: cvsup

Сообщение polachok »

>>Unknown host "CHANGE_THIS.FreeBSD.org"
:D :D
откройте в редакторе sup-файл :)
И немедленно выпил.
Спасибо сказали:
gorun
Сообщения: 34
ОС: RedHat & WinXP

Re: cvsup

Сообщение gorun »

polachok писал(а):
13.09.2006 11:02
>>Unknown host "CHANGE_THIS.FreeBSD.org"
:D :D
откройте в редакторе sup-файл :)

Вопервых, для чего? А во вторых где он находиться?

polachok писал(а):
13.09.2006 11:02
>>Unknown host "CHANGE_THIS.FreeBSD.org"
:D :D
откройте в редакторе sup-файл :)

Насчет где он находиться понял - /root/stable-supfile
А что я там должен сделать?
Спасибо сказали:
Аватара пользователя
Kotjara
Сообщения: 307
ОС: FreeBSD 7.0/Ubuntu 8.04

Re: cvsup

Сообщение Kotjara »

gorun
Вместо CHANGE_THIS.FreeBSD.org впиши сервер cvsup-овский н-р cvsup6.ru.FreeBSD.org
CHANGE_THIS=измени это!!!!!!!!
Спасибо сказали:
gorun
Сообщения: 34
ОС: RedHat & WinXP

Re: cvsup

Сообщение gorun »

Kotjara писал(а):
13.09.2006 12:24
Вместо CHANGE_THIS.FreeBSD.org впиши сервер cvsup-овский н-р cvsup6.ru.FreeBSD.org
CHANGE_THIS=измени это!!!!!!!!

Сижу и правлю как ты сказал, но он пишет что только для чтения. Сижу под рутом. Че делать?
Спасибо сказали:
Аватара пользователя
Kotjara
Сообщения: 307
ОС: FreeBSD 7.0/Ubuntu 8.04

Re: cvsup

Сообщение Kotjara »

chown 644 root:wheel /root/stable-supfile
А вообще под рутом всё должно быть нормально
Спасибо сказали:
Аватара пользователя
vg2.0
Сообщения: 832
Статус: *BSD admin ;)
ОС: *BSD =)

Re: cvsup

Сообщение vg2.0 »

FreeBSD 6-stable
FreeBSD 5.5-stable
Спасибо сказали:
Аватара пользователя
WarlorD
Сообщения: 728
Статус: хочешь пропатчить KDE под FreeBSD - спроси меня как!
ОС: FreeBSD, Debian GNU\Linux

Re: cvsup

Сообщение WarlorD »

хэндбук наше все, надо запаролить раздел а доступ давать тока тем, кто пройдет тест на прочтение хэнбука:).
Одна глава и все было бы понятно с cvsup-ом
FreeBSD
Debian GNU\Linux
Компьютер позволяет решать все те проблемы, которые до изобретения компьютера не существовали.
Спасибо сказали:
gorun
Сообщения: 34
ОС: RedHat & WinXP

Re: cvsup

Сообщение gorun »


Он выдает -
Release not specified for collection "doc/bn_*"
Все делал как хендбуке написано!

WarlorD писал(а):
13.09.2006 13:15
хэндбук наше все, надо запаролить раздел а доступ давать тока тем, кто пройдет тест на прочтение хэнбука:).
Одна глава и все было бы понятно с cvsup-ом

Хенбук это хорошо, но там ни строчки про то что если у меня прокся есть! Или я слепой?
Спасибо сказали:
Аватара пользователя
Maitreya
Сообщения: 87
ОС: Arch, Debian

Re: cvsup

Сообщение Maitreya »

WarlorD писал(а):
13.09.2006 13:15
хэндбук наше все, надо запаролить раздел а доступ давать тока тем, кто пройдет тест на прочтение хэнбука:).
Одна глава и все было бы понятно с cvsup-ом

Да уж. :)

Метод с использованием CVSup

Это быстрый способ для получения Коллекции Портов при помощи CVSup. Если вы хотите поддерживать ваше дерево портов в актуальном состоянии, или узнать больше о CVSup, то прочтите вышеотмеченные разделы.

1.Установите порт net/cvsup. Обратитесь к разделу Установка CVSup (Разд. A.5.2) для получения более подробной информации.

2.Работая как пользователь root, скопируйте /usr/share/examples/cvsup/ports-supfile в новое место, например, в каталог /root или в ваш домашний каталог.

3.Отредактируйте ports-supfile.

4.Измените CHANGE_THIS.FreeBSD.org на близкий к вам сервер CVSup. Посмотрите Зеркала CVSup (Разд. A.5.7) для получения полного списка зеркалирующих сайтов.

5.Запустите cvsup
# cvsup -g -L 2 /root/ports-supfile

6.При повторных запусках этой команды все последние изменения (кроме реального перестроения портов для вашей системы) будут загружаться и переноситься в вашу Коллекцию Портов.
К чему стадам дары свободы? Их должно резать или стричь.
Спасибо сказали:
Аватара пользователя
Kotjara
Сообщения: 307
ОС: FreeBSD 7.0/Ubuntu 8.04

Re: cvsup

Сообщение Kotjara »

gorun
Насчёт прокси там в др. месте, так что рекомендую к прочтению, желательно полностью :D
Спасибо сказали:
gorun
Сообщения: 34
ОС: RedHat & WinXP

Re: cvsup

Сообщение gorun »

Kotjara писал(а):
13.09.2006 15:11
gorun
Насчёт прокси там в др. месте, так что рекомендую к прочтению, желательно полностью :D

Ну, может и написано, но наверное не к моему случаю, так что если есть возможность скажи или направь (только не
на ...) по моему случаю. А то я уже битый час долблю одну и туже дырку.
Спасибо сказали:
Аватара пользователя
Aectann
Бывший модератор
Сообщения: 3491
Статус: ...
ОС: OS X, GNU_и_не_только/Linux

Re: cvsup

Сообщение Aectann »

gorun
Короче говоря. Создаешь файл cvs-src(если систему собрался обновлять) в каталоге /root:

*default host=cvsup5.ru.freebsd.org
*default base=/var/db
*default prefix=/usr
*default release=cvs tag=RELENG_6 (это для STABLE, для CURRENT - tag=. )
*default delete use-rel-suffix
src-all

Если порты собрался обновлять, то:
(файл можно обозвать cvs-ports)
*default host=cvsup5.ru.freebsd.org
*default base=/usr
*default prefix=/usr
*default release=cvs tag=.
*default delete use-rel-suffix
ports-all

Потом cvsup -L 2 /root/имя_файла (естественно, из под рута)
My god... it's full of stars!...
Спасибо сказали:
gorun
Сообщения: 34
ОС: RedHat & WinXP

Re: cvsup

Сообщение gorun »

Aectann писал(а):
13.09.2006 18:36
gorun
Короче говоря. Создаешь файл cvs-src(если систему собрался обновлять) в каталоге /root:

*default host=cvsup5.ru.freebsd.org
*default base=/var/db
*default prefix=/usr
*default release=cvs tag=RELENG_6 (это для STABLE, для CURRENT - tag=. )
*default delete use-rel-suffix
src-all

Если порты собрался обновлять, то:
(файл можно обозвать cvs-ports)
*default host=cvsup5.ru.freebsd.org
*default base=/usr
*default prefix=/usr
*default release=cvs tag=.
*default delete use-rel-suffix
ports-all

Потом cvsup -L 2 /root/имя_файла (естественно, из под рута)

Вот что он мене выдал (делал все как ты сказал)
# cvsup -L 2 /root/cvs-src
Parsing supfile "/root/cvs-src"
Release not specified for collection "src-all"
# cvsup -L 2 /root/cvs-ports
Parsing supfile "/root/cvs-ports"
Release not specified for collection "ports-all"

Хотя бы объясните что он от меня хочет? А то уже третьи сутки голову ломаю, да еще у меня с английзским фигово.
Если надо то могу показать созданные файлы.
Спасибо сказали:
Аватара пользователя
Aectann
Бывший модератор
Сообщения: 3491
Статус: ...
ОС: OS X, GNU_и_не_только/Linux

Re: cvsup

Сообщение Aectann »

gorun писал(а):
14.09.2006 10:51
Вот что он мене выдал (делал все как ты сказал)
# cvsup -L 2 /root/cvs-src
Parsing supfile "/root/cvs-src"
Release not specified for collection "src-all"
# cvsup -L 2 /root/cvs-ports
Parsing supfile "/root/cvs-ports"
Release not specified for collection "ports-all"

Хотя бы объясните что он от меня хочет? А то уже третьи сутки голову ломаю, да еще у меня с английзским фигово.
Если надо то могу показать созданные файлы.

Попробуй заменить ports-all на ports-all release=cvs (то же самое с src-all)
Странно, всегда запускал cvsup с этими конфигами и всё работало...
My god... it's full of stars!...
Спасибо сказали:
Аватара пользователя
Kotjara
Сообщения: 307
ОС: FreeBSD 7.0/Ubuntu 8.04

Re: cvsup

Сообщение Kotjara »

gorun
*default host=cvsup5.ru.FreeBSD.org
*default base=/var/db
*default prefix=/usr
*default release=cvs tag=RELENG_6
*default delete use-rel-suffix
*default compress
src-all


Это мой stable-supfile, с ним работает, запускать надо cvsup -g -L 2 stable-supfile
Порты обновляй portsnap.
Спасибо сказали:
Аватара пользователя
Aectann
Бывший модератор
Сообщения: 3491
Статус: ...
ОС: OS X, GNU_и_не_только/Linux

Re: cvsup

Сообщение Aectann »

Kotjara писал(а):
14.09.2006 11:04
gorun

*default host=cvsup5.ru.FreeBSD.org
*default base=/var/db
*default prefix=/usr
*default release=cvs tag=RELENG_6
*default delete use-rel-suffix
*default compress
src-all


Это мой stable-supfile, с ним работает, запускать надо cvsup -g -L 2 stable-supfile
Порты обновляй portsnap.

И чем он отличается от моего, кроме compress'а? А порты и через cvsup нормально обновляются.
My god... it's full of stars!...
Спасибо сказали:
gorun
Сообщения: 34
ОС: RedHat & WinXP

Re: cvsup

Сообщение gorun »

Kotjara писал(а):
14.09.2006 11:04
gorun

*default host=cvsup5.ru.FreeBSD.org
*default base=/var/db
*default prefix=/usr
*default release=cvs tag=RELENG_6
*default delete use-rel-suffix
*default compress
src-all


Это мой stable-supfile, с ним работает, запускать надо cvsup -g -L 2 stable-supfile
Порты обновляй portsnap.

Ну вот что теперь получил после изменений, а может из-за прокси?
# cvsup -L 2 /root/cvs-src
Parsing supfile "/root/cvs-src"
Release not specified for collection "src-all"
# cvsup -L 2 /root/cvs-ports
Parsing supfile "/root/cvs-ports"
Unknown host "cvsup5.ru.freebsd.org"
Спасибо сказали:
Аватара пользователя
Aectann
Бывший модератор
Сообщения: 3491
Статус: ...
ОС: OS X, GNU_и_не_только/Linux

Re: cvsup

Сообщение Aectann »

gorun писал(а):
14.09.2006 11:24
Ну вот что теперь получил после изменений, а может из-за прокси?
# cvsup -L 2 /root/cvs-src
Parsing supfile "/root/cvs-src"
Release not specified for collection "src-all"
# cvsup -L 2 /root/cvs-ports
Parsing supfile "/root/cvs-ports"
Unknown host "cvsup5.ru.freebsd.org"

А прокси настроена?

P.S. в cvs-src src-all тоже надо заменить на src-all release=cvs
My god... it's full of stars!...
Спасибо сказали:
Аватара пользователя
Kotjara
Сообщения: 307
ОС: FreeBSD 7.0/Ubuntu 8.04

Re: cvsup

Сообщение Kotjara »

gorun Куда у вас всё время пропадает -g???????
И выложи плиз свой supfile
Unknown host "cvsup5.ru.freebsd.org" может быть из-за неправильно настроенного firewall, можно проверить через ping cvsup5.ru.freebsd.org
Спасибо сказали:
gorun
Сообщения: 34
ОС: RedHat & WinXP

Re: cvsup

Сообщение gorun »

[quote name='Aectann' date='Sep 14 2006, в 11:28' post='252300']
[quote]
А прокси настроена?
[quote]
Вот с чего я и начал эту тему. В инете я лазаю спокойно и скачивать тоже могу, но именно в этой проге я не понимаю как ее четко направить на проксю. По этой же теме мне приходиться писать в портах make http_proxy=name_proxy:port, может и в этой надо какой нибудь окончание добавить.

[quote name='Kotjara' post='252311' date='Sep 14 2006, в 11:40']
gorun Куда у вас всё время пропадает -g???????
И выложи плиз свой supfile
Unknown host "cvsup5.ru.freebsd.org" может быть из-за неправильно настроенного firewall, можно проверить через ping cvsup5.ru.freebsd.org
[quote]
не на много изменилось:
# cvsup -g -L 2 /root/cvs-ports
Parsing supfile "/root/cvs-ports"
Unknown host "cvsup5.ru.freebsd.org"
# cvsup -g -L 2 /root/cvs-src
Parsing supfile "/root/cvs-src"
Unknown host "cvsup5.ru.freebsd.org"

И как его направить?
Спасибо сказали:
Аватара пользователя
Kotjara
Сообщения: 307
ОС: FreeBSD 7.0/Ubuntu 8.04

Re: cvsup

Сообщение Kotjara »

Aectann
И что хамим? Вообще не с тобой разговор. <_<

gorun Хост этот у тебя пингуется? Вообще хоть один сайт пропинговать можешь?
Спасибо сказали:
gorun
Сообщения: 34
ОС: RedHat & WinXP

Re: cvsup

Сообщение gorun »

Kotjara писал(а):
14.09.2006 11:49
gorun Хост этот у тебя пингуется? Вообще хоть один сайт пропинговать можешь?

Как я понял нет?
# ping www.linuxforum.ru
ping: cannot resolve www.linuxforum.ru: Unknown host
И че делать?
Спасибо сказали:
Аватара пользователя
Kotjara
Сообщения: 307
ОС: FreeBSD 7.0/Ubuntu 8.04

Re: cvsup

Сообщение Kotjara »

Маршрутизатор по умолчанию есть? В шелл настройки, которые я прописал выше вписАли?
Спасибо сказали:
gorun
Сообщения: 34
ОС: RedHat & WinXP

Re: cvsup

Сообщение gorun »

Kotjara писал(а):
14.09.2006 13:13
Маршрутизатор по умолчанию есть? В шелл настройки, которые я прописал выше вписАли?

# vi /home/user/.cshrc
...
setenv http_proxy http://@ip_http:port/
setenv ftp_proxy http://@ip_http:port/

# cvsup -gL 2 /root/cvs-ports
Parsing supfile "/root/cvs-ports"
Unknown host "cvsup5.ru.freebsd.org"

# cvsup -gL 2 /root/cvs-src
Parsing supfile "/root/cvs-src"
Unknown host "cvsup5.ru.freebsd.org"

легче в итоге не стало.
Че еще можно попробовать? А маршрутизатор как штуковина в серверной - есть, если я тебяпонял правильно.
Спасибо сказали:
Аватара пользователя
Kotjara
Сообщения: 307
ОС: FreeBSD 7.0/Ubuntu 8.04

Re: cvsup

Сообщение Kotjara »

gorun писал(а):
14.09.2006 14:47
Kotjara писал(а):
14.09.2006 13:13

Маршрутизатор по умолчанию есть? В шелл настройки, которые я прописал выше вписАли?

# vi /home/user/.cshrc
...
setenv http_proxy http://@ip_http:port/
setenv ftp_proxy http://@ip_http:port/

# cvsup -gL 2 /root/cvs-ports
Parsing supfile "/root/cvs-ports"
Unknown host "cvsup5.ru.freebsd.org"

# cvsup -gL 2 /root/cvs-src
Parsing supfile "/root/cvs-src"
Unknown host "cvsup5.ru.freebsd.org"

легче в итоге не стало.
Че еще можно попробовать? А маршрутизатор как штуковина в серверной - есть, если я тебяпонял правильно.

а зачем там собака @ затесалась? Убирай нафиг! Потом заверши сеанс и по новой зайди
Спасибо сказали:
gorun
Сообщения: 34
ОС: RedHat & WinXP

Re: cvsup

Сообщение gorun »

[quote name='Kotjara' date='Sep 14 2006, в 16:24' post='252479']
[quote]
а зачем там собака @ затесалась? Убирай нафиг! Потом заверши сеанс и по новой зайди
[quote]
Спасибо, что помогаешь, но собака не че не дала, что она есть - что ее нету.
Спасибо сказали:
Аватара пользователя
Kotjara
Сообщения: 307
ОС: FreeBSD 7.0/Ubuntu 8.04

Re: cvsup

Сообщение Kotjara »

gorun Собаки быть в любом случае быть не должно.
У тебя почему то не ресолвятся хосты. Но чтобы давать более точные ответы, надо знать как устроена сеть. Можешь такие данные предоставить?
1) в rc.conf должен быть прописан default_router
2) DNS сервер "общающийся" с инетом есть?
Спасибо сказали: